Question: What were the terms of the bet between Watt and Trafford?
Answer: The terms of the bet stipulated that JJ Watt would come out of retirement to play for the Cincinnati Bengals if James Trafford, the Burnley FC goalkeeper, managed to achieve 24 consecutive shutouts during the EFL Championship season. This challenge was particularly daunting, as the all-time record for shutouts is only 14. While Trafford had an impressive streak of 12, it ultimately fell short of the required number.

Question: Why was Kurt Warner considered an underdog in his NFL career?
Answer: Kurt Warner's journey to NFL stardom is a classic underdog story. Undrafted out of college, he worked in a grocery store before getting his shot in the NFL. His rise from being a backup in the Arena Football League to leading the St. Louis Rams and later the Cardinals to Super Bowl appearances exemplifies determination and resilience, making his accomplishments even more remarkable.
